This bill mandates the Division of Travel and Tourism within the Department of State to create an annual marketing and advertising campaign aimed at promoting interscholastic and collegiate athletics in New Jersey. The campaign will focus on several key objectives, including encouraging participation in interscholastic athletics, highlighting the benefits of such participation, promoting attendance at athletic events, showcasing the competitive nature of New Jersey's interscholastic athletics, and enhancing the state's reputation as a nurturing ground for high-caliber athletes. The campaign must also comply with the New Jersey Fair Play Act and relevant federal laws regarding student athletes' names, images, and likenesses.
To support the implementation of this initiative, the bill appropriates $250,000 from the General Fund to the Division of Travel and Tourism. The act is designed to bolster New Jersey's rich sports history and encourage greater involvement in athletic programs, thereby fostering a vibrant sports culture within the state. The bill is set to take effect immediately upon passage.
